Climate
| 1991β2020 normals | Sunnyvale | Oxnard |
|---|---|---|
| Annual avg temperature | 60Β°F | 61Β°F |
| January avg low | 42Β°F | 46Β°F |
| July avg high | 77Β°F | 73Β°F |
| Annual snowfall | β | β |
| Annual precipitation | 13.5" | 12.9" |
No material annual-average temperature gap; seasonal extremes may still differ.
Source: NOAA U.S. Climate Normals 1991β2020 (stations: MOFFETT FEDERAL AIRFIELD, CA US, OXNARD VENTURA CO AP, CA US).
Demographics
| ACS 5-year 2023 | Sunnyvale | Oxnard |
|---|---|---|
| Population | 153,455 | 201,014 |
| Median household income | $181,862 | $93,372 |
| Median age | 35.1 | 34 |
| Bachelor's degree or higher | 30.3% | 13.4% |
| Avg household size | 2.61 | 3.88 |
Expect median household income to fall 0.1% β $181,862 β $93,372 per ACS 5-year estimates (2023).
Source: U.S. Census Bureau, ACS 5-year 2023.

Best time to move
Moving companies typically charge 20β30% more between Memorial Day and Labor Day (peak season). October through April offers the lowest rates and better mover availability.
To avoid mid-semester school transfers, most U.S. families schedule moves between mid-June and mid-August. Public school calendars typically run late August or early September through late May or early June.
